Is there a method to assign the device type in gschem such that pcb will
fetch
the correct type? John suggested creating a separate part id (John also
likes to
create his own footprints). At a minimum, I think gschem and pcb should
default
to the same labeling scheme and as I don't care which perhaps we use use
the
scheme preferred in Antarctica.

> > > I think there is a difference in pin assignments on the 2N3906
> > > parts between GSCHEM and PCB.
> > >
> > > E B C
> > > PCB 1 2 3
> > > GSCHEM 3 2 1
> > >
> > > I am not very good at transistors and the resultant circuit
> > > has some strange behavior (not all bad). I notice that some
> > > transistors in gschem use the EBC notation while others
> > > use 123 or 321.

> > There are two methods of numbering pins in TO92. One is prefered in Europe,
>
> Actually there are 6 of them. So in which countries are the remaining 4
> preferred?
>
> CL<
> > while the second one is used in US.
> > Compare a datasheet of BC547 from Philips and for example TL431 from
> > Fairchild:
> > http://noel.feld.cvut.cz/semi/philips/acrobat/7641.pdf
> > http://www.fairchildsemi.com/ds/TL/TL431A.pdf
> > So both programs are correct but to diffeent standards :-(
